New Zealand Scraps Third-Year Fees-Free Tertiary Policy
The New Zealand government has decided to scrap the third-year fees-free tertiary education policy, a move that has drawn mixed reactions from employers' groups and unions. Former Finance Minister Grant Robertson commented on the disruptive nature of the change.
